// INTEGRATIONS

UNIHODL runs everywhere your work does.

Browser. Editor. Email. Chat. Mobile. Desktop. One account, one graph, every surface.

Chrome

SOON

Browser extension

The canonical surface. ⌘⇧H to hold. Works on every https page. Final review with the Chrome Web Store in progress — join the waitlist.

Join Waitlist →

Firefox

LIVE

Browser extension (MV2)

Same feature set as Chrome. Firefox prioritizes MV2 longer, so this tier stays supported.

Get for Firefox →

Edge

LIVE

Browser extension

Chromium-based Edge runs the Chrome MV3 build directly. Separate listing in the Microsoft Add-ons store.

Get for Edge →

Safari

BETA

Mac App Store Web Extension

Safari Web Extension wrapped in an app bundle. Ships to the Mac App Store once Apple Developer enrollment is complete.

VS Code

LIVE

Editor extension

Hold file + line + column + git branch. Resume via deep link — editor lands on the exact cursor position.

VS Code Marketplace →

Mac desktop

BETA

Menu bar + global hotkey

Tauri app. Menu bar icon, global ⌘⇧H from any app, local HTTP server the browser extension syncs to.

Download DMG →

iOS

BETA

App Store

Share-sheet integration from any iOS app. Home screen + lock screen widget showing your Resume Stack.

Android

BETA

Google Play · Samsung Galaxy Store

Share intent handler. Material You theme. Samsung DeX landscape + Edge Panel shortcuts.

Gmail

LIVE

Inbox capture

HODL button lives inside Gmail. Captures the email thread with subject, sender, and snippet.

Outlook add-in

BETA

Ribbon button (Web + Desktop + Mobile)

Quick HODL action in the message-read ribbon. Task pane shows captured context before saving.

Slack app

BETA

/hodl slash command + message shortcut

/hodl <url> creates a HODL from any channel. Right-click any message → HODL this message.

Add to Slack →

@unihodl/sdk

BETA

npm package

Push HODLs from any Node or browser app. Three lines of code. MIT-licensed.

Developers →

Don’t see your tool?

The SDK is three lines. Anything with a URL can become a HODL. Anything with an API can resume one.

Build your own integration →